Hello everyone, I just received my first pearl fractional laser treatment today. I was really looking forward to this laser treatment for so long. Because I was between skin types 3 to 4, I was not elgible for CO2 or fraxel laser of any sort. They were too scared of me having hypo/hyperpigmentation issues. This pearl fractional targets water under our skin instead of melatonin which gives color to our skin. Anyways enough of the boring facts haha, I took alot of pictures because "pictures are a thousand words" hopefully this would be of use to someone that would be interested into this type of laser treatment. I will post pictures of when I had the face numbing cream on, so you can basically get a good idea of the acne scarring I have from those pictures. I did 2 passes all over my face with this treatment, but they upped the power near the cheek area of my face because that is where most of my acne scarring was. I asked them to be as aggressive as possible, and they agreed to be as aggressive but still in the safe area. I took the antibiotics/antiviral medications 2 days before the treatment. I took hydrocodon before I went in that same day. The first pass was nothing to sweat, the second pass was a bit more painful. It really isnt that bad to be honest. I've had chemical peels that were worse. Okay I will post pictures now, so if anyone has any questions or comments please post

All these pictures are just from the first day of the procedure. I have to constantly keep removing the vasoline with vinegar+water mixture, and reapplying the vasoline 4 to 8 times each day.
